Visitor Visa Requirements

Short-stay tourist visa rules between Cameroon and Tanzania. To live, work, or study long-term in Tanzania, you'll need a separate residence or work visa — check Tanzania's immigration authority.

Cameroon passport

Cameroon passport holder visiting Tanzania

Visa on Arrival
Cameroon passport holders can obtain a visa on arrival in Tanzania.
Tanzania passport

Tanzania passport holder visiting Cameroon

Visa Online (e-Visa)
Tanzania passport holders need to apply for an e-Visa before travelling to Cameroon.

What language do they speak in Tanzania?

The official languages in Tanzania are English and Swahili. In Cameroon, the official languages are English and French.
